August 30, 2024 Conducting Emergency Communications Drills and Other Activities during the FY 2024 Comprehensive Disaster Prevention Exercise
The Central Emergency Communications Council, chaired by YUMOTO Hironobu, Director-General of the Telecommunications Bureau, Ministry of Internal Affairs and Communications (MIC), along with a Regional Emergency Communications Council, will participate in emergency communications drills and related activities during the FY 2024 Comprehensive Disaster Prevention Exercise held in each region. These exercises aim to promote initiatives that help ensure smooth communication during emergencies. Regional Emergency Communications Councils are established nationwide in each region.
1. Examples of major activities by the Emergency Communications Council in each region
1. Emergency communications drill
During an emergency, it is assumed that ordinary communications networks may fail due to disruptions in telecommunications carrier lines or prefectural disaster prevention radio systems, hindering information transmission from the disaster-affected area to the national government. To prevent this, self-managed communications networks owned by other organizations are used to ensure communication between the disaster-affected area and the prefectural or national government. Training is conducted to effectively utilize and operate these self-managed communications networks.
2. Training for bringing in mobile communications equipment for disaster response
During an emergency, communications equipment maintained by a local government may be damaged, disrupting the communications system. In preparation for this situation, training will be conducted to bring in mobile communications equipment for disaster response.
3. Other activities to raise awareness of disaster prevention activities, etc.
We will conduct activities to raise public awareness of disaster prevention activities, including exhibitions of communications equipment and other items that will be useful in disaster recovery efforts and in assisting disaster victims.
[For reference] Emergency Communications Council
The MIC plays a central role in the Emergency Communications Council, which is comprised of approximately 2,200 persons from related ministries and agencies involved in emergency communications, local governments, and designated public organizations to radio station licensees. The Emergency Communications Council is organized and operated by the Central Emergency Communications Council, Regional Emergency Communications Councils, and District Emergency Communications Councils.
